MGI Phenotype FUNCTION: This gene encodes a protein localized to the tight junctions and adherens junctions in vertebrate epithelial cells. The encoded protein regulates the activity of Rho family GTPases during junction assembly and at confluence. At the adherens junctions, the encoded protein is part of a protein complex that links E-cadherin to the microtubule cytoskeleton. Alternative splicing of this gene results in multiple transcript variants. [provided by RefSeq, Jan 2015]
